not sure if you can help me here, but im a UK national and I was in the pool for the 2018 IEC, do I need to make a new profile to enter the 2019 IEC or just leave the previous one ?

The 2018 IEC Season is now closed. If you’ve received an Invitation to Apply you can still complete and submit your work permit application.
For the upcoming 2019 season, create a new profile when the pools open in November. Your account and GCkey are still valid. You do not have to create a new account or sign-up for a new GCkey.
